This documentary styled story with ‘man on the street’ interviews follows the lives of six interlinked characters of all ages, at different stages in their lives on an emotional love merry-go-round.
On the rebound, TV producer Tommy (Edward Burns – "The Brothers McMullen", "She’s The One") divides his time scoping out real estate and pursuing Maria (Rosario Dawson – "Men In Black 2", "Josie And The Pussycats") the divorcee he met over a copy of "Breakfast at Tiffany’s" in a video store. Maria’s ex-husband, Ben (David Krumholtz – "The Mexican", "10 Things I Hate About You"), giving up on his ex-wife, spends his days pining after unavailable Ashley, (Brittany Murphy – "Girl Interrupted", "Clueless") the sexy waitress trapped in a tawdry affair with lecherous dentist Griffin (Stanley Tucci – "The Pelican Brief", "Deconstruction Harry") who seems to be experiencing a mid-life crisis. Coincidentally the same Griffin is married to beautiful, stylish Annie (Heather Graham – "Boogie Nights", "Austin Powers: the Spy Who Shagged Me") who just happens to be Tommy’s real estate agent!
Whilst slick seducer Carpo (Denis Farina – "Saving Private Ryan", "Snatch") gives Tommy advice on how to score with the ladies the others are under pressure to find their own way over the hurdles of love, sex and commitment, leaving us wondering whether anyone really has the answers to all those relationship questions and whether the search for the ideal companion is all part of the fun?!
